A Little Story Of The Boston And Providence Railroad Company is a historical account written by Charles Eben Fisher in 1917. The book details the history of the Boston and Providence Railroad Company, which was one of the oldest railroads in the United States. Fisher provides a comprehensive overview of the company's founding, growth, and eventual decline. He also explores the impact that the railroad had on the development of the New England region and the United States as a whole. The book includes numerous photographs and illustrations of the trains, stations, and people associated with the Boston and Providence Railroad Company.
